The Anti Static Fans Market size was valued at USD 1.1 Billion in 2022 and is projected to reach USD 1.7 Billion by 2030, growing at a CAGR of 5.5% from 2024 to 2030. The increasing demand for anti-static solutions in industries such as electronics, manufacturing, and automotive is driving the market growth. The growing need to protect sensitive equipment from static electricity and ensure a safe working environment in industrial settings is anticipated to be a key factor contributing to the market's expansion. The increasing adoption of advanced anti-static technologies, along with rising awareness about static electricity hazards, is further expected to propel the demand for anti-static fans in various sectors.
In addition, the rise in electronic manufacturing, particularly in regions like North America and Asia-Pacific, is contributing to the increasing demand for anti-static fans. With the growing use of automated systems, and robotics in industrial operations, the need for effective static control solutions is expected to increase in the coming years. The market is also driven by technological advancements in fan designs that offer enhanced performance and energy efficiency. As industries continue to focus on improving their manufacturing processes and reducing operational risks, the market for anti-static fans is set to grow steadily in the forecast period.

1. What is the function of an anti-static fan?
An anti-static fan helps to prevent the buildup of static electricity by circulating air and dissipating static charges, protecting sensitive equipment from potential damage.
2. Why do I need an anti-static fan for my home?
In a home with electronics, an anti-static fan helps protect devices from static damage and enhances air circulation, which improves overall air quality.
3. Can anti-static fans be used in commercial spaces?
Yes, anti-static fans are used in commercial spaces to protect electronics and equipment from static damage and improve the overall working environment.
4. What industries benefit from anti-static fans?
Industries such as electronics manufacturing, healthcare, automotive, and logistics benefit from anti-static fans to maintain static-free environments and protect sensitive equipment.
5. Are anti-static fans energy efficient?
Yes, many anti-static fans are designed to be energy efficient, reducing power consumption while providing effective static protection.
6. Can anti-static fans be integrated with smart home systems?
Yes, modern anti-static fans can be integrated with smart home systems, allowing users to control them remotely and optimize their performance.
7. How do anti-static fans differ from regular fans?
Anti-static fans are specifically designed to reduce static electricity buildup, whereas regular fans are intended solely for air circulation without addressing static concerns.
8. Are anti-static fans suitable for use in sensitive manufacturing environments?
Yes, anti-static fans are commonly used in sensitive manufacturing environments where static discharge could disrupt or damage electronic components or machinery.
9. Can an anti-static fan help improve indoor air quality?
Yes, anti-static fans help enhance air circulation, which contributes to cleaner air by reducing the accumulation of dust and pollutants that could cause static buildup.
10. Are there any maintenance requirements for anti-static fans?
Anti-static fans generally require minimal maintenance, but it’s important to clean the fan periodically and ensure it’s functioning optimally to maintain static protection.
